Madison WI Lines: 21 [Stereo sound. Give me that stereo sound!!!] The current issue of "Videography", Feb 1986, has a nice little article about 'Miami Vice: Wall-to-Wall Style In Stereo'. It talks about how the sound is done for the show, from beginning to end. The part I thought was a little scary, as far as production time goes is: On-location filming takes place during the week that ends approximately seven days prior to the broadcast date. Now, that is cutting it a little short. If you can get a copy, do so and read it, starting on page 74. -- ihnp4------\ harvard-\ \ Mr. Video seismo!uwvax!nicmad!brown topaz-/ / decvax------/
